Is there any software that allows the user to monitor the status of a RAID 1 array to ensure that all the data is being kept upto date and to inform the user when a disk failure occurs? Running Windows 32 bit with 2 x WD Caviar SE 2500KS drives. Any pearls of wisdom appreciated. :)

Cheers
 
Most RAID controllers, whether they be onboard or cards, that I've seen have some sort of monitoring software bundled with them. What controller are you using?

rpstewart is right - raid monitoring is usually done by a seperate app which is often not included with the driver. If you can tell us who manufactured your controller (check device manager or the RAID BIOS) someone here can probably point you to a download.
